Between holiday festivities, I was able to get quite a bit done. I made most of the changes mentioned in my previous post. Those where:

- Adjusting height of chest, moving it up in the front.
- Adding 2" nylon strapping to ammo boxes.
- Gluing calves together (more on this later)
- Adjusting bicep and shoulder distance
- Adjusting belt and thermal detonator.
- Adjusting side black wings (more still to go)

Regarding gluing the back of the calves together, I think I'm going to have to find another solution there. It's almost impossible to get my boots on after having the calve armor on. The CRL says:

"Greaves are loosely held closed in the back with elastic, shock cord (bungee cord) or white Velcro and are designed to remain flexible."

I'm going to see what I can do to make them remain flexible and open in the back, otherwise I may have to find another solution. Velcro was working fine, maybe just some thinner velcro so its less apparent.

I adjusted the black side wings some but they still need a bit more work. I really don't like the shape of the side wings I was provided when I bought the kit. I may take TerribleBen's approach and seek something else out.

I also moved the strapping for the thighs further onto the side. They still need an adjustment there honestly as they are so close to the cod piece even after dropping them slightly.

Something else I noticed in the pictures is the chest armor looks slightly tilted. Not sure why that was but I’ll look into it.

Circling back, I think all of these small changes lead to some big improvements. I still have a few things to tackle such as those side wings, some belt changes, a missing thigh cover strip, paint, etc. I'm pretty happy with this round.

Regarding gluing the back of the calves together, I think I'm going to have to find another solution there. It's almost impossible to get my boots on after having the calve armor on. The CRL says:

"Greaves are loosely held closed in the back with elastic, shock cord (bungee cord) or white Velcro and are designed to remain flexible."

 

Only the outside coverstrip is glued to the calves, the calves are left open but either overlap (outside over inside) or be held closed with velcro, like your thighs, watch the thigh closure too ;)

If you look at the back the backplate is also on an angle.
